    Math doesn't lie.

    I looked into this Razzie thingy. Sounds like a fruit cocktail but it is an apparent award for they say “the worst in film” by respected judges.

    On their website you can join to be Judge! Holy shit, for $40 I could actually use my credit card to be a one! So I joined (I didn’t want the INNER SANCTUM membership for $75, because it sounds too much like Rectum). The $100 one for “GUARANTEED ANONYMITY” sounds kind of cool for the pure Internet lifer-hater-living-their-whole-life-behind-a-computer-wishing-they-could-of-done-something-other-then-hate-the-ones-that-are-doing. But the price was steep.

    I’m a judge now $40 bucks with a newsletter included. I must say the Razzie Reporter Newsletter rocks!

    So here's the math, made by a young PA in the office:

    • Directed nine movies
    • One movie tanked at the box office
    • 4th Highest Grossing Director of All Time according to BoxOffice Mojo
    • Youngest age in the top ten Grossing directors according to Boxoffice Mojo
    • Bay most likely has received the most Razzie nominations as a director ever has
    • Transformers Dark of the Moon: 140 million people around the world attended
    • Transformers Dark of the Moon box-office $1.123 billion dollars.
    • Transformers Dark of the Moon received 7 Noms this year
    • Transformers Dark of the Moon is 4th highest grossing movie of All Time (the last Harry Potter is 3rd , and last Lord of the Rings is 5th).
    • The next most attended movie Nominee is Jack and Jill, 4.2 million people.
    • Transformers Dark of the Moon made $1.20 billion more dollars then the next Nominee Jack and Jill
    • Number of Razzie Judges: 423
    • Razzie Judges with Emperor packages: 13 (not sure what special shit they get)



    Okay so now…


    430 judges vote + 140 million people saw it + 712 Paramount Studio employees are smiling = 1 Very Happy Director

    You know what's really funny?


    The fact that "Armageddon" was nominated for 7 Razzies, including for "Worst Movie"...yet one year later it was embraced by The Criterion Collection. For those who don't know, The Criterion Collection is "a specialist film distributor that markets "important classic and contemporary films" and "cinema at its finest".

    It's safe to say that The Criterion Collection is pretty influential and famous among film fans, so I can only imagine how mad the Razzie folks were when they learned that "Armageddon" is now part of that collection. And it's part of the collection for a good reason - in a lot of ways this movie changed the blockbuster genre. Think about it and you'll realize that after 1998 a lot of summer films tried to recreate that very specific "Bay-Armageddon" feeling. Whether they succeeded or not, that's a different question.


    So...the bottom line is this: don't take the Razzies seriously and don't use them as a legitimate source of film criticism.
